The Hummer H3 is an automobile produced by General Motors, under the Hummer brand. The H3 is the smallest Hummer model, and the first one to be built by General Motors. The H3 comes as a medium sized SUV or a medium sized SUT.


The Alpha trim of the H3 comes equipped with a huge 5.3-liter V8 Flex fuel engine, producing 300 hp at 5200 rpm and a maximum torque of 320 pound-feet at 4000 rpm, reaching 60 mph in approximately 8 seconds. It also comes fitted with an automatic four speed transmission.


The fuel economy of the Alpha H3 is 13 mpg in the city and 16 on the highway, netting an average of 14 mpg, according to EPA.


The H3 comes equipped with a four channel Anti Lock Braking System (ABS), which gives you excellent control while braking. The ABS also adapts to changing roads, giving you a smooth braking on any surface. The H3 Alpha also comes with Dynamic Rear Brake Proportioning which adjusts the pressure of the rear brakes, ensuring that the front and rear brakes are balanced while braking.


The H3 Alpha is outfitted with 16 x 7.5 in. thick spoke chrome wheels, and comes with the standard 32 in. P265/75R16 all-terrain blackwall tires with full size spare, the 33 in. LT285/75R16C all terrain blackwall tires are an optional feature.


Among H3 Alpha's awesome features we can notice the StabiliTrak Electronic Stability Control System, Traction Control System (TCS), an electrochromic rearview mirror with an eight-point compass, outside temperature display and Onstar controls and the rearview camera which comes as an optional feature.


As far as dimensions go, the Alpha H3 is 187.5 in. long, 85.0 in. wide, 73.2 in. tall, has a wheelbase of 111.9 in. and weighs 4883 lbs, thus being the smallest Hummer.


H3 Alpha's exterior is one of a pure Hummer. The H3 has the military look of a true Hummer, the signature seven-slot grill, rectangular windows, large tires and of course the 90-degree angle car design. The H3 also comes in the form of a pick-up as the H3 SUT.


The interior of the H3 Alpha is the best General Motors has made to this date. The materials used for its interior are of good quality. The H3 Alpha comes with leather-appointed plush bucket seats that can easily house five adults. The head restraints of the front row seats are decorated with the Alpha logo. The 2nd row seats have soft bolsters and are fitted with dual density foam, thus giving H3's interior a plus in comfort. Even more the back-row seats can be folded down, creating more cargo space.


The federal government gave the H3 a top five star score for driver safety, and four stars for passenger safety, on frontal crashes. Also the H3 got a five star rating for front and rear seats in side impacts. The H3 comes equipped with front and side airbags and safety features such as Traction Control, StabiliTrak and OnStar emergency services.


Other variations of the Alpha H3 include the base H3 trim and the H3X, which come with a smaller 3.7-liter five cylinder engine, which produces 239 horsepower and 241 pound-feet of torque and an automatic five speed transmission system, achieving a fuel economy of 14 mpg in the city and 18 mpg on the highway.
